The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Edward Holland, born in 1839 in Stepney, Middlesex, consisted of 6 members. Edward was the head of the household, married to Sarah Holland, born in 1843 in Tuxford, Nottinghamshire, England. They had 3 children; Frederick A (born 1878 in Oldford, Middlesex, England), Katie (born 1879 in Oldford, Middlesex, England) and Sidney B (born 1881 in Camberwell, Surrey, England).
During the period, also present in the household was Edward's Niece, Sarah Stranton, born in 1859 in Retford, Nottinghamshire, England.
